LOVELY SNAIL lay the table FOOD
Who can lay the table? You need a dice and a counter. Choose the tea table or the breakfast table, throw the dice and move the counter according to the number on the dice. If the food can go on your table, write down the word. If the food can�t go on your table, wait for the next turn. The person who lays the table quickest is the winner. ;-)))))
